Using atomic to protect the send_peer_notif instead of rtnl_mutex. This approach allows safe updates in both interrupt and process contexts, while avoiding code complexity. In lacp mode, the rtnl might be locked, preventing ad_cond_set_peer_notif() from acquiring the lock and updating send_peer_notif. This patch addresses the issue by using a atomic. Since updating send_peer_notif does not require high real-time performance, such atomic updates are acceptable. After coverting the rtnl lock for send_peer_notif to atomic, in bond_mii_monitor(), we should check the should_notify_peers (rtnllock required) instead of send_peer_notif. By the way, to avoid peer notify event loss, we check again whether to send peer notify, such as active-backup mode failover. Cc: Jay Vosburgh Cc: "David S.
